### CI Troubleshooting: Deep-Link Routing Failures on Merrow Mobile

Reviewer note: the `deeplink-routes` integration suite began failing after the Lattice 3.2 router merge. Symptoms: links with encoded query fragments resolve to the fallback screen on the simulated Pavona devices, while plain paths route correctly. I bisected to the new percent-decoding pass, which runs twice when the warm-start flag is set. The fix guards the second decode behind a cold-start check. Please verify against the failing pipeline run; its trace token follows.

pipeline stamp: htk9_17223437d

Hi team,

Before I hand off the 3.2 release, please note the humidity sensor drift reported on Verdana controllers in the Elmbrook trial site. Drift exceeds 4% after roughly ten days of continuous operation; firmware 3.2.1 adds an automatic recalibration cycle every 72 hours. Support should advise growers to install 3.2.1 and trigger a manual recalibration once. The hotfix bundle must be verified before distribution, so I'm including the signing key used for the 3.2.1 packages below.

release key, fahof-yagap: bky3_m5d

Quick heads-up on Pinwheel UI versioning: we cut a minor release every sprint, and anything touching component props needs a changeset file in the PR. No changeset, no merge — the bot will nag you. Majors are rare and go through the design council first. The full policy, with examples of what counts as breaking, lives on the internal page below.

wiki page, bahip-yahip: https://grafana.qirvanlabs.corp/browse/display/projects/cc3a1b9dbfc9

## Tuning

The receipt mailer (Almsgate) batches donation receipts and sends through the Thornquay relay. On-call: if the queue backs up, resist the urge to crank batch size — the relay rate-limits per connection, and bigger batches just mean bigger retries. Scale worker count first, then shorten the flush interval. Dedupe window must stay longer than the retry horizon or donors get duplicate receipts, which generates tickets. All knobs live in one place and are read at worker start. Current production values follow.

tuning table, kajop-yafof:
QUOTAS = {
    "wenath": 10,
    "ulaael": 5,
}